A=L x W
3600 = 90 x W
3600 / 90 = W
3600 / 10 / 9 = W
360 / 9 = W
40 = w

Numbers that can be expressed as a ratio of two number (p/q form) are termed as a rational number. ... Both the numerator and denominator are whole numbers, in which the denominator is not equal to zero. Irrational numbers cannot be written in fractional form.
